Output 2c955e85fd4a080d0d9423366916f94c119db7fd775e1ecd3440e135a9146fa2:0

value
3871011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b12d69a3947bc034c659ab4caa6903580105890 OP_EQUAL
address
3ENNR7f31zBdrRAra2Qu2tUzctuTD5xTEu
transaction
2c955e85fd4a080d0d9423366916f94c119db7fd775e1ecd3440e135a9146fa2
confirmations
117788
spent
true